An insurance attorney specializes in insurance-related matters, including personal injury claims. An insurance attorney may work at a law firm that represents insurance companies or as in-house counsel for an insurance company.

Typically, a claims adjuster handles insurance claims at the initial stage. When an injured party files a personal injury lawsuit, an insurance attorney joins the team.

An insurance company often hires an insurance attorney to handle lawsuits against the insured. A lawyer answers to the court and represents the accused (presumed guilty) in court.

A false claim is different from a belief. There is no bad faith if the insurance is denied for sufficient reasons as stated in your insurance policy. Bad faith is when an insurance company unreasonably denies or denies a benefit without reason.

Insurance companies must fulfill certain obligations to policyholders. The policyholder is the person who pays the insurance or pays the insurance. An insurance company may be acting in bad faith if it fails to meet these insurance obligations.

The most important task of insurance companies for you is to understand your needs. If the insurance agent does not properly investigate and provide a fair estimate for the claim, they are doing something wrong. Insurance companies that delay an investigation without reasonable cause will fail to meet this obligation.

Accident insurance laws vary by state. Local and state laws can change how malpractice insurance deals with legal issues. In some cases, bad faith claims may violate state law, while others may be subject to court order.

The Essential Role Of Lawyers In The Insurance Sector

This is complicated because bad faith can be enforced as a breach of contract in some states, while other states treat bad faith as a violation of federal or state law. Consider the elements a plaintiff must show to prove a common law bad faith claim.

When making a common law bad faith claim, you must prove that your claim is valid and that you are entitled to benefits under the policy. It should also indicate that the claim was rejected. Depending on state law, you may be able to show that you contacted your insurance company before pursuing a lawsuit.

It is difficult to prove that the insurance company acted unreasonably in denying your claim. Courts will try to look objectively at the facts of the waiver and how they contributed to the decision.

Liability can only exist if a claim is deliberately refused without reason. Negligence or lack of due care may not be sufficient to justify this in some countries.
